>웹 프론트엔드 >JS 튜토리얼 >jQuery EasyUI API 중국어 문서 - TreeGrid 트리 table_jquery 사용 소개

jQuery EasyUI API 중국어 문서 - TreeGrid 트리 table_jquery 사용 소개

WBOY
WBOY원래의
2016-05-16 17:59:191308검색

$.fn.datagrid.defaults에서 확장되어 $.fn.treegrid.defaults로 기본값을 재정의합니다.
종속성
datagrid
사용

코드 복사 코드는 다음과 같습니다.



코드 복사 코드는 다음과 같습니다:

$('#tt').treegrid({
url:'treegrid_data.json',
treeField:'name',
columns :[[
{제목:'작업 이름',필드:'이름',너비:180},
{필드:'사람',제목:'사람',너비:60,정렬:'오른쪽' },
{ 필드:'begin',title:'시작 날짜',너비:80},
{필드:'end',title:'종료 날짜',너비:80}
]]
})

特性
其特性扩展自 datagrid,下列是为 treegrid 增加的特性。

名称

类型

说明

默认值

treeField

string

定义树节点的字段。

null

animate

boolean

定义当节点展开或折叠时是否显示动画效果。

false

事件

其事件扩展自 datagrid,下列是为 treegrid 增加的事件。

名称

参数

说明

onClickRow

row

当用户点击一个节点时触发。

onDblClickRow

row

当用户双击一个节点时触发。

onBeforeLoad

row, param

发出一个加载数据的请求前触发,返回 false 就取消加载动作。

onLoadSuccess

row, data

当数据加载成功时触发。

onLoadError

arguments

当数据加载失败时触发, arguments 参数和 jQuery.ajax 'error' 方法一样。

onBeforeExpand

row

节点展开前触发,返回 false 就取消展开动作。

onExpand

row

当节点展开时触发。

onBeforeCollapse

row

节点折叠前触发,返回 false 就取消折叠动作。

onCollapse

row

当节点折叠时触发。

onContextMenu

e, row

当右键点击节点时触发。

onBeforeEdit

row

当用户开始编辑节点时触发。

onAfterEdit

row,changes

当用户完成编辑时触发。

onCancelEdit

row

当用户取消编辑节点时触发。

方法

名称

参数

说明

options

none

返回 treegrid options

resize

options

设置 treegrid 的尺寸, options 参数包含两个特性:
width
treegrid 的新宽度。
height
treegrid 的新高度。

fixRowHeight

id

适应指定行的高度。

loadData

data

加载 treegrid 的数据。

reload

id

重新加载 treegrid 的数据。

reloadFooter

footer

重新加载脚部数据。

getData

none

로드된 데이터를 가져옵니다.

getFooterRows

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.